Lentil Curry
Lentil Curry is a delicious and nutritious vegetarian dish that is perfect for slow cooking. Made with lentils, vegetables, and aromatic spices, this curry is not only packed with flavor but also rich in protein and fiber. It is a popular choice among vegetarians and vegans due to its health benefits and satisfying taste.
One of the best things about Lentil Curry is its versatility. You can customize it to suit your taste preferences by adding a variety of vegetables such as spinach, carrots, potatoes, or bell peppers. The slow cooking process allows all the ingredients to blend together, resulting in a thick and creamy curry with a depth of flavors.
To make Lentil Curry in a slow cooker, start by sautéing onions, garlic, and ginger in a pan until fragrant. Then, add the lentils, spices, and vegetable broth to the slow cooker. Cook on low heat for several hours until the lentils are tender and the flavors are well-developed. Serve the curry over steamed rice or with naan bread for a complete and satisfying meal.
Lentil Curry is not only delicious but also great for meal prepping. You can easily double or triple the recipe and freeze the leftovers for later. This makes it a convenient option for busy individuals or families who want to have a nutritious and homemade meal ready to go. Butternut Squash Risotto
If you’re looking for a delicious and comforting vegetarian dish, look no further than butternut squash risotto. This creamy and flavorful dish is made with arborio rice, butternut squash, vegetable broth, and a variety of herbs and spices. The slow cooker method ensures that the risotto is perfectly cooked and all of the flavors meld together for a satisfying meal.
To make this butternut squash risotto, start by peeling and cubing the butternut squash. Then, sauté onions and garlic in olive oil until they become fragrant. Next, add the arborio rice and cook it until it becomes slightly translucent. Pour in the vegetable broth and add the butternut squash cubes, along with herbs like thyme and sage, and seasonings like salt and pepper.
Cover the slow cooker and let the risotto cook on low heat for a few hours, allowing all of the flavors to develop. The butternut squash will become soft and tender, melting into the creamy risotto rice. The dish can be finished off with a sprinkle of parmesan cheese for added richness and flavor. Serve the butternut squash risotto hot and enjoy the comforting taste of this hearty vegetarian dish.

Mushroom Stroganoff: A Delicious Vegetarian Slow Cooker Recipe
If you’re looking for a hearty and flavorful vegetarian dish to add to your slow cooker repertoire, look no further than Mushroom Stroganoff. This classic Russian dish has been transformed into a meat-free delight that will satisfy even the most avid carnivore.
By using a variety of delicious mushrooms, such as cremini, portobello, and shiitake, you can create a rich and earthy flavor that perfectly complements the creamy sauce. This recipe also incorporates tangy sour cream and fragrant spices like paprika and thyme. The slow cooker allows all these flavors to meld together, resulting in a truly mouthwatering dish.
Ingredients:
- 2 cups cremini mushrooms, sliced
- 2 cups portobello mushrooms, diced
- 1 cup shiitake mushrooms, sliced
- 1 onion, finely ch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 tablespoons butter or olive oil
- 1 cup vegetable broth
- 1 cup sour cream
- 2 tablespoons flour
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h parsley, chopped, for garnish
Instructions:
- In a skillet, heat the butter or olive oil over medium heat. Add the onions and garlic, and sauté until translucent.
- Add the mushrooms and cook until they release their liquid and start to brown.
- In a separate bowl, whisk together the vegetable broth, sour cream, flour, paprika, thyme, salt, and pepper.
- Transfer the mushroom mixture to the slow cooker, and pour the broth mixture over it. Stir well to combine.
- Cover the slow cooker and cook on low for 4-6 hours or on high for 2-3 hours, until the sauce has thickened and the flavors have melded together.
- Garnish with fresh parsley before serving.
With its rich and creamy texture, Mushroom Stroganoff is an incredibly satisfying dish that is perfect for cold winter nights or as a filling meal any time of the year. Serve it over egg noodles, rice, or mashed potatoes for a complete and comforting vegetarian meal that will leave you wanting more.

What is Mushroom Stroganoff?
Mushroom Stroganoff is a vegetarian version of the classic beef Stroganoff. It is a delicious dish made with sautéed mushrooms, onions, garlic, and a creamy sauce made from sour cream or plant-based yogurt. It is typically served over rice, pasta, or mashed potatoes.
How do you make Mushroom Stroganoff?
To make Mushroom Stroganoff, start by sautéing sliced mushrooms in a bit of oil or butter until they are browned and cooked through. Remove the mushrooms from the pan and set them aside. In the same pan, sauté diced onions and minced garlic until they are softened and fragrant. Then, add the mushrooms back to the pan and pour in a mixture of vegetable broth, sour cream or plant-based yogurt, and flour to create a creamy sauce. Stir well and let the sauce simmer for a few minutes until it thickens. Season with salt, pepper, and any other desired herbs or spices. Serve Mushroom Stroganoff over rice, pasta, or mashed potatoes for a comforting and satisfying meal.
